What Are Road Bike Straps and Their Purpose?

Road bike straps are essential accessories designed to enhance the cycling experience by providing support and stability for various gear and equipment. The best road bike straps can help secure items like shoes, bags, and even water bottles during rides.

  • Cleat Straps: These straps are specifically designed to secure cycling shoes in place, ensuring that the foot remains firmly attached to the pedal.
  • Frame Straps: Frame straps are used to attach items like spare tubes or tools to the bike frame, keeping them accessible without the need for a backpack.
  • Bottle Cage Straps: These are used to reinforce bottle cages on a bike, ensuring that water bottles stay secure and do not bounce out during rides.
  • GPS or Phone Straps: These straps are designed to hold GPS devices or smartphones securely on the handlebars, allowing cyclists to navigate or track their rides easily.
  • Bag Straps: Used to secure bags or backpacks to the bike, these straps help distribute weight evenly and reduce movement while pedaling.

Cleat Straps: Cleat straps provide a snug fit for cycling shoes, which is vital for efficient power transfer during pedaling. They typically feature adjustable mechanisms to ensure a customized fit for different foot sizes and preferences.

Frame Straps: Frame straps are highly versatile and can accommodate various items, from repair kits to extra clothing. They often come with Velcro or buckle systems, making it easy to attach and detach items quickly.

Bottle Cage Straps: These straps prevent water bottles from falling out of their cages, especially on bumpy terrains. A secure bottle cage is crucial for hydration during long rides, as it allows cyclists to focus on their performance without worrying about their gear.

GPS or Phone Straps: By securely holding devices on the handlebars, these straps provide easy access to navigation and performance monitoring tools. This can enhance safety by allowing cyclists to keep their eyes on the road while still accessing important information.

Bag Straps: Bag straps are essential for cyclists who prefer to carry additional gear without compromising comfort. By attaching bags securely, these straps help maintain balance and prevent shifting that could affect cycling performance.

How Does Material Quality Impact the Effectiveness of Road Bike Straps?

The material quality significantly influences the effectiveness of road bike straps by affecting durability, grip, and comfort.

  • Nylon: Nylon is a popular choice for road bike straps due to its lightweight and durable nature. It resists abrasion and stretching, ensuring that the straps maintain their shape and performance over time, even under rigorous cycling conditions.
  • Polyester: Polyester straps offer excellent UV resistance and minimal water absorption, making them ideal for outdoor use. They provide a good balance between flexibility and sturdiness, ensuring that the straps can hold the bike securely without losing effectiveness over time.
  • Leather: Leather straps bring a classic aesthetic and natural grip, providing a secure hold that is favored by some cyclists. However, they require more maintenance compared to synthetic materials and can be less durable in wet conditions.
  • Rubber: Rubber straps are known for their exceptional elasticity and grip, which helps in securing the bike effectively during rides. They can absorb shock and vibrations, adding comfort for cyclists, but may degrade faster than other materials if exposed to harsh elements.
  • Velcro: Velcro straps are convenient and adjustable, allowing for quick fastening and removal. While they are easy to use and provide a good grip, their effectiveness can diminish over time due to dirt accumulation or wear and tear on the hooks and loops.
